Ofloxacin (systemic) vs Sucralfate

Interacting Drugs
Ofloxacin (systemic)
vs
Sucralfate
Security Level
Moderate, Consider therapy modification
Mechanism
Sucralfate: May decrease the serum concentration of Quinolone Antibiotics.
Management
Administer oral quinolones at least 2 hours before or 6 hours after the sucralfate dose. Greater separation of doses may further lessen the risk for a significant interaction.
